Threats and Problems to Take into consideration



Considering sophisticated cataract surgical treatment also involves understanding the possible threats and difficulties that may occur throughout or after the procedure.



While advanced cataract surgical treatment is normally risk-free, like any kind of surgical procedure, there are some threats to be knowledgeable about. These may consist of infection, bleeding, swelling, or swelling. In some cases, there may be concerns with the intraocular lens, such as dislocation or clouding of the lens. In addition, there's a small risk of retinal detachment or glaucoma creating after the surgical procedure.

Complications can additionally occur during the healing procedure. Some people might experience enhanced eye pressure, resulting in pain or modifications in vision. It's essential to adhere to post-operative care instructions carefully to decrease these threats. If you discover any sudden changes in your vision, extreme pain, or various other worrying signs, call your eye specialist instantly.

While these risks exist, it's essential to consider them against the prospective advantages of enhanced vision and lifestyle that advanced cataract surgical treatment can provide.

Person Suitability and Eligibility



To determine if you appropriate for sophisticated cataract surgery, your eye doctor will assess different aspects including the health and wellness of your eyes and total medical history. Elements such as the seriousness of your cataracts, the presence of other eye problems like glaucoma or macular deterioration, and the overall wellness of your eyes will all be considered. Furthermore, your doctor will certainly evaluate your basic wellness status, including any clinical problems you may have and medications you're taking.

It is necessary to connect freely with your eye doctor concerning any type of existing health and wellness issues, previous eye surgeries, or medicines you're currently making use of. Your surgeon will certainly also consider your expectations and way of living when determining if advanced cataract surgery is the right selection for you. By giving comprehensive info and reviewing your objectives for the treatment, you and your doctor can work together to decide if you're an appropriate candidate for sophisticated cataract surgery.
